Overview: Train from Västerås to Solna
Trains from Västerås to Solna run on average 38 times per day, taking around 54m. Cheap train tickets for this journey start at £7 but you can travel from only £5 by coach.
The earliest train runs at 00:09, the last at 23:57. The fastest train covers the 87 km distance in 1h 22m.
